ui/phase-16: pick any planet in reach + stronger pick-mode dim
The cargo-route picker filtered out unidentified planets, so an early-game player who had spotted but not surveyed a destination could not configure a route to it — the engine has no such restriction (`game/internal/controller/route.go.PlanetRouteSet` only checks ownership of the origin and `util.ShortDistance(...) <= FligthDistance`). Drop the unidentified guard and document the contract in `cargo-routes-ux.md` plus a comment over `reachableSet()`. Pick-mode dim now drops both alpha and tint on out-of-reach planets so bright shapes (`STYLE_LOCAL` is `0x6dd2ff`) collapse into a single muted gray. The single-channel `dimAlpha=0.3` was too gentle against the dark theme — the user reported the dim wasn't visible. Tighten to `dimAlpha=0.35 + dimTint=0x303841`; restore both on tear-down. Also threads through the user's `pkg/calc/race.go.FligthDistance` addition: `calc-bridge.md` records the new Go-side reference (the engine's `Race.FlightDistance()` already wraps it), and the picker comment points at the canonical formula location. Tests: - `inspector-planet-cargo-routes.test.ts` adds two cases — a reach-spans-every-kind case (own + foreign + uninhabited + unidentified all picked when in range) and a successful pick to an unidentified destination. - All 356 vitest cases + chromium-desktop / webkit-desktop e2e cargo-routes pass.
